Why Live in Blackwell

Blackwell, located in Richmond’s Southside, is a neighborhood with a strong sense of community and a significant civil rights history. Named after James H. Blackwell, a civil rights leader and educator, the area commemorates his contributions by naming the local school and neighborhood after him. Blackwell has a legacy as a center for Black businesses, which is still evident today with numerous Black-owned restaurants along Hull Street, such as Croaker's Spot, Pig and Brew, and Red Hibachi & Beer. The Manchester Manifest festival, held on the first Friday of each summer month, brings residents together with local vendors, food, drinks, and live music. The Blackwell Community Center, located on the elementary school grounds, offers art classes, sports, and a computer lab, while the Hull Street Branch of the Richmond Public Library hosts educational events. Despite past discriminatory lending practices, the Neighborhoods in Bloom project has brought investment to Blackwell, resulting in a mix of historic homes and occasional new Craftsman constructions. The area is primarily residential with single-family homes, many dating back to 1919, featuring ranch and bungalow styles. Blackwell Park, also known as Charlie Sydnor Playground, and the public Blackwell Pool are popular recreational spots. Commuters benefit from the neighborhood's proximity to downtown Richmond, less than 2 miles away, and access to major transit routes like Hull Street and Maury Street. Local bus services and nearby Interstate 95 provide convenient transportation options.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Blackwell a good place to live?
Blackwell is a good place to live. Blackwell is considered somewhat walkable and bikeable with some transit options. Blackwell is a suburban neighborhood. Blackwell has 5 parks for recreational activities. It is somewhat dense in population with 9.3 people per acre and a median age of 37. The average household income is $48,816 which is below the national average. College graduates make up 31.2% of residents. A majority of residents in Blackwell are renters, with 72.2% of residents renting and 27.8% of residents owning their home. How much do you need to make to afford a house in Blackwell?
The median home price in Blackwell is $329,950. If you put a 20% down payment of $66,000 and had a 30-year fixed mortgage with an interest rate of 6.26%, your estimated principal and interest payment would be $1,630 a month plus property taxes, HOA fees, home insurance, PMI, and utilities. Using the 28% rule, you would need to make at least $70K a year to afford the median home price in Blackwell. The average household income in Blackwell is $49K.
